Web23 feb. 2024 · Bond Insurance: There are multiple kinds of bond insurance. Surety Bonds are legal contracts that guarantee compulsions to be fulfilled between 3 parties. These 3 parties are The Principal- who requires the bond; the oblige- whoever needs the bond and the surety- the firm that ensures that the principal will meet the compulsions. Web19 jul. 2024 · It can be simply described as the guarantee given by the surety firm to compensate the first party if a second party does not fulfill the obligations. If the necessary obligations are not fulfilled, a claim can be made on the bond. It is different from the insurance policy which covers the insured and does not need compensation for claim …

Web20 okt. 2024 · Indemnity bonds are a type of surety bond. The indemnity bond acts as an insurance policy against the failure of a party to fulfill the obligations they have agreed to in their contract. If a party fails to meet the obligations under the bond agreement, then the party which is protected under the bond will be indemnified for their losses.
